Who is Roland Hayes?

In the 1920s, any fan off vocal music could answer that question. Then, after years of dedicated effort, Roland Hayes burst onto the classical music scene on the verge of a career that would span decades. His groundbreaking accomplishments would open the door for many talented singers to follow, such as Paul Robeson and Marian Anderson.
